- Как узнать 32 или 64 битная программа?
- Программа EXE 64bit Detector для определения 32 или 64 бита
- Как проверить является ли файла 32 или 64 разрядным простым способом
- Как узнать разрядность программы?
- Разрядность программы через папку, где она установлена
- Разрядность программы через Диспетчер задач
- Разрядность программы через Блокнот
- Как проверить, является ли EXE-файл 32- или 64-битным в Windows 10
- Смотрим разрядность в Windows 10
- Как узнать разрядность Windows 10
- Вариант 1: CPU-Z
- Вариант 2: AIDA64
- Вариант 3: Свойства системы
- Вариант 4: Использовать “Параметры” ОС
- Как посмотреть разрядность системы Windows 10
- Чем отличается x32 от x64
- Как определить разрядность системы 32 или 64
- Параметры
- Панель управления
Как узнать 32 или 64 битная программа?
Иногда необходимо узнать, является ли файл 32 или 64 битной программой прежде, чем его запустить или устанавливать. На веб-сайте источника не указана разрядность программы. Или, может, у вас в дистрибутивах и каталогах с портативными программами находятся приложения, которые никак не помечены, а вам необходимо знать на каких системах их можно запустить. Или же же вам просто хочется убедится, по собственным причинам, в том, что программа имеет ту или иную разрядность. Какие бы причины не были, у вас всегда будет в запасе два способа это проверить.
Примечание: Учтите, что вполне возможна ситуация, когда инсталлятор 32- разрядный, а программа 64 разрядная. Верно и обратное.
Программа EXE 64bit Detector для определения 32 или 64 бита
Существует множество способов узнать, как файл был скомпилирован. Например, технические специалисты могут использовать шестнадцатеричные редакторы для прочтения бинарных кодов. Но, обычным пользователям такой способ покажется чересчур сложным. Поэтому, вы всегда можете воспользоваться программой под названием «EXE 64bit Detector». Этот инструмент предназначен для запуска в командной строке от имени администратора. Даже если вы слабо знакомы с командной строкой, то не волнуйтесь, данный инструмент очень легко использовать. Сайт разработчика и программу вы можете найти по этой ссылке (кнопка для скачивания в конце страницы). Но, предупреждаем, прежде, чем скачать утилиту, сайт несколько раз перенаправит вас. Поэтому будьте аккуратны и внимательны. Обращайте внимание по каким ссылкам вы щелкаете. Сказывается тяга задержать вас подольше у рекламных блоков, но, тем не менее, инструмент бесплатен и его достаточно скачать один раз. Утилита запускается во всех текущих версиях Windows.
Как уже говорилось, использовать утилиту очень просто. Откройте командную строку с правами администратора и введите следующую команду:
Параметр «-f» нужно обязательно указывать. И если Exe64bitDetector и тестируемая программа находятся в разных каталогах, то необходимо так же указывать полный путь до программы. Обратите внимание, что кроме информации о разрядности, программа так же показывает включены ли ASLR (случайное выделение места под модули в оперативной памяти), DEP (дополнительные проверки содержимого памяти для обеспечения безопасности) и SEH (механизм, предоставляющий доступ программе к таким исключениям, как деление на ноль, нарушения доступа к памяти и прочим). На рисунке ниже показан пример выполнения программы:
Пожалуй, единственная проблема данной утилиты заключается в том, что не каждый захочет возиться с командной строкой. Поэтому предлагаем вам более простой и не требующий дополнительного программного обеспечения метод определить разрядность программы.
Как проверить является ли файла 32 или 64 разрядным простым способом
Несмотря на то, что в 64-разрядной Windows существует два каталога для программ «Program files» (для 64-разрядных) и «Program files (x86)» (для 32-разрядных), наличие программы в том или ином каталоге не является достоверным признаком разрядности программы. Так как вы можете установить программу в любой каталог. Поэтому, стоит использовать следующий простой трюк:
Теперь, у вас всегда будут под рукой два способа, как узнать 32 или 64 битная программа.
Как узнать разрядность программы?
В статье рассматривается вопрос о том, как узнать или определить разрядность программы или приложения, запускаемых в Windows. Как увидеть именно архитектуру программы или утилиты?
Тот факт, что операционные системы идут в двух версиях разрядности, известен всем. 64-битная версия обработает большее количество памяти, производительность несравнимо выше – в общем, все прелести налицо. И вполне естественно, что, раз производитель предлагает оба варианта программ, ставить лучше именно подходящую под разрядность процессора и системы.
Ладно, поставили. Когда-то… А как теперь узнать разрядность программы, давно на Windows существующей? Ведь под 64-битную Windows 32-битные версии программ идут на ура. У вас-то какая установлена? Для того есть несколько способов.
Разрядность программы через папку, где она установлена
Самый логичный и простой вариант. Казалось бы, это и не проблема вовсе. Мол, “32-х битная версия не полезет в папку для 64-битных программ, и наоборот.” Не так всё просто. Но начните с того, что вам нужно найти исполнительный файл (.exe) программы с помощью проводника. Любым известным вам способом. Если у вас создан для программы ярлык, это сделать в разы проще:
Место расположения программы также легко вычислить с помощью Диспетчера задач Windows. Главное, чтобы программа была запущена и отображалась в Диспетчере. В меню Вид нужно найти пункт Выбрать столбцы… и указать на пункт Путь к образу:
Обратите внимание на папку, где лежит программа: Program Files. У меня установлена 64-битная Windows 7, а, значит, в эту директорию складываются (теоретически) только 64-битные версии. Ан нет. Так что такой способ (ориентир на папки Program Files или Program Files(х86)) подходит далеко не всегда.
А теперь представьте, что программа вообще установлена в произвольную папку: в корневой каталог, в папку Games или даже на Рабочий стол. А если вы любитель портативных версий? Как же быть?
Разрядность программы через Диспетчер задач
К сожалению, владельцы Windows 7 лишены следующей прямой возможности. А вот для “виндовозов” “десятки” разрабы включили в Диспетчер задач Windows 10 такую возможность. Повторите шаги по запуску программы и Диспетчера. В Диспетчере отправляемся во вкладку Подробности и оттуда щёлкаем по столбцу Имя правой мышкой:
Появится окно с возможностью Выбрать столбцы, и в этот раз просто выставим опцию Платформа:
Теперь в Диспетчере задач Windows появился новый столбец.
Однако и для владельцев Windows 7 тоже есть выход. Все вы наверняка знаете, что система предоставляет опцию запуска программы в режиме совместимости с предыдущими моделями Windows. Она, опция, есть в свойствах файла. Вот она, представлена в виде отдельной вкладки:
Разверните пункт Запустить программу в режиме совместимости. Если пункта про Windows 95 там нет, программа имеет 64-битную версию, если он там – перед вами 32-битный вариант программы. Взгляните – в той же Windows, в той же папке, но уже другой файл:
Разрядность программы через Блокнот
Как видите, разрядность программы обнаружить легко. Устанавливать ничего не нужно, а версию этими методами вы определите безошибочно.
Как проверить, является ли EXE-файл 32- или 64-битным в Windows 10
Установить десктопное приложение проще простого, главное, чтобы тип исполняемого файла соответствовал архитектуре процессора. На 64-битные системы можно устанавливать и 32— и 64-битные приложения, тогда как на 32-битные Windows возможна установка только 32-битных программ. Обычно в источниках указывается разрядность приложения, но вы легко можете узнать ее и сами, воспользовавшись консольной утилитой от Марка Руссиновича SigCheck.
Также вы можете распаковать утилиту в любое удобное расположение, но тогда при работе в командной строке придется каждый раз прописывать к ней полный путь.
Чтобы определить разрядность любого исполняемого файла, откройте командную строку или PowerShell и выполните команду следующего вида:
Команда вернет набор сведений о файле — описание, имя разработчика, версию и т.д.
Будет среди них и разрядность, указываемая в параметре MachineType.
Если на вашем компьютере установлен архиватор 7-Zip, воспользуйтесь для определения разрядности исполняемого файла им.
Разрядность будет показана в значении параметра CPU.
Сравнение контрольных сумм является простым и надежным методом проверки подлинности файлов, так как даже при Читать далее
Любители скачивать из интернета всё подряд во время плановой оптимизации системы нередко обнаруживают у себя Читать далее
Windows 10 имеет неплохой встроенный механизм поиска с поддержкой индексации, но всё же пока он Читать далее
Когда вы удаляете папки или файлы, они перемещаются в Корзину, откуда легко могут быть восстановлены. Читать далее
Смотрим разрядность в Windows 10
Разрядность операционной системы на самом деле влияет на многие аспекты работы за компьютером — от наличия дополнительных возможностей до поддержки тех или иных системных компонентов. Часто для установки какой-либо программы нужно знать точную разрядность Windows 10. В противном случае у вас просто не получится завершить установку успешно или вообще ее начать. Чтобы избежать подобных недоразумений вам требуется заранее знать разрядность вашей операционной системы.
Как узнать разрядность Windows 10
В основном для того, чтобы узнать разрядность операционной системы используются либо специальные программы для просмотра характеристик компьютера, либо системные средства, позволяющие узнать основные характеристики Windows и компьютера в целом.
Далее рассмотрим пару программ и систем средств, позволяющих узнать разрядность Windows 10, установленной на компьютере.
Вариант 1: CPU-Z
Бесплатная, небольшая и очень простая в использовании программа, предназначенная для просмотра информации об операционной системе и компьютере в целом. В основном она работает с процессором и видеокартами, но при этом может показать информацию и об операционной системе, с которой работает в данный момент, то есть которая сейчас установлена на компьютере.
Инструкция по использованию CPU-Z выглядит следующим образом:
Вариант 2: AIDA64
Это уже многофункциональная программа, предназначенная для определения подробных характеристик компьютера и операционной системы в целом. Программа распространяется на платной основе, но имеет демонстрационный период. В ней можно посмотреть много данных о компьютере, в том числе и разрядность установленной на компьютере Windows 10.
Помимо AIDA64 и CPU-Z существует еще много программ, позволяющих определить разрядность Windows 10 на компьютере. Подробно мы их рассматривать не будем, так как в обоих случаях принцип работы выглядит примерно одинаково.
Вариант 3: Свойства системы
Данный вариант уже относится к использованию системных инструментов Windows и затрагивает самый популярный вариант просмотра характеристик компьютера без сторонних программ. Вам нужно сделать следующее:
Вариант 4: Использовать “Параметры” ОС
Еще один стандартный вариант, не требующий установки и использования дополнительного ПО. Реализуется следующим образом:
Как видите, существует огромное количество способов узнать разрядность операционной системы компьютера. Есть несколько других способов, позволяющих узнать разрядность ОС, но они используются крайне редко и не очень удобны в исполнении, поэтому здесь не рассматривались.
Как посмотреть разрядность системы Windows 10
До установки пользователю необходимо определится с разрядностью будущей операционной системы в зависимости от железа. Большинство пытаются посмотреть разрядность системы уже на ноутбуке или компьютере после установки системы. Определить нужную разрядность операционной системы нужно именно перед установкой. Это повысит производительность системы в целом, уже не говоря о совместимости современных программ.
Данная статья расскажет как посмотреть разрядность операционной системы Windows 10. Но перед определением разрядности установленной системы обратите внимание на основные отличия между x32 и x64. Так как из-за не понимания элементарных вещей, пользователи встречаются с проблемой не отображения полного объема установленной оперативной памяти в системе.
Чем отличается x32 от x64
Для обычного пользователя основным отличием между 32 и 64 разрядными операционными системами есть поддержка разного объема оперативной памяти. Часто пользователи жалуются, что компьютер не видит всю оперативную память. Рекомендуем в таком случае посмотреть какой её объем установлен в BIOS или UEFI.
Если же у Вас на компьютере установлено больше 4 Гб оперативной памяти, тогда Вам рекомендуется устанавливать 64-разрядную версию. В свою очередь 32-разрядная версия системы зачастую видит только 3 Гб. После добавления оперативной памяти пользователи часто не видят увеличение количества памяти в характеристиках устройства.
А также x32 от x64 не значительно отличается размером образа диска, и системы после установки операционной системы. Смотрите также: Сколько места на диске занимает Windows 10.
Важно! На 64-разрядной версии операционной системы можно запускать как 64, так и 32-разрядные приложения. Обратной совместимости попросту нет. Многие разработчики ориентируются только на 64-разрядные версии операционной системы. В редких ситуациях помогает режим совместимости в Windows 10.
Как определить разрядность системы 32 или 64
Параметры
Обновленные параметры системы пришли на замену стандартной панели управления. С каждым обновлением множество настроек переносятся в новые параметры. Для запуска окна параметров системы можно воспользоваться сочетанием клавиш Win+I. Смотрите также другие полезные горячие клавиши в Windows 10.
Панель управления
Даже в последних версиях операционной системы можно найти стандартную панель управления в Windows 10. Хотя обычные способы запуска панели были несколько изменены. Так как для просмотра разрядности системы мы используем классическую панель управления, то текущие решения и подойдут владельцам предыдущих версий операционной системы.
Если же говорить об средствах операционной системы, то посмотреть разрядность можно используя классические приложения средство диагностики DirectX или Сведения о системе. Все представленные в списке команды можно выполнить как в окне выполнения команды, командной строке так и обновленной оболочке Windows PowerShell.
Интересной особенностью выше представленных команд есть возможность выполнения их в разных средах. При необходимости написав любую свыше указанных команд в поиске, операционная система сама найдет нужное приложение пользователю.
В месте со средствами операционной системы существует множество сторонних программ позволяющих посмотреть характеристики компьютера на Windows 10. Если же у Вас установлена одна с таких программ, узнать разрядность системы совсем не составит труда. Вам достаточно запустить программу и найти соответствующий пункт.
А также есть способ узнать разрядность системы открыв локальный диск с установленной операционной системой Windows 10. Если же у Вас установлена 64 — битная версия, тогда у Вас будет две папки Program Files и Program Files (x86).
Пользователю нужно знать не только характеристики своего компьютера, а и разрядность установленной операционной системы. Зачастую новички на мощные компьютеры устанавливают 32-разрядную, а на слабые устройства пытаются установить 64-разрядную версию системы. Это сказывается на уровне производительности системы в целом.